Pharco Deepens Saudi Footprint While Studying New African Manufacturing Bases

Must read

Pharco Pharmaceuticals plans to start production at a $49 million drug plant in Saudi Arabia by mid-2027, as the Egyptian manufacturer expands its industrial footprint beyond its home market and evaluates two further factories in Africa.

The EGP2.5 billion facility in Al Madinah will initially produce solid oral medicines, with the site designed to accommodate later expansion into additional dosage forms, including biologics and vaccines.

The project gained institutional backing this year when Ashmore Investment Saudi Arabia acquired a minority stake in Pharco KSA through a capital increase. SIDF Investment Company, the investment arm of the Saudi Industrial Development Fund, is an anchor investor in Ashmore’s industrial platform.

The investment shifts Pharco from an export-led presence in Saudi Arabia towards local manufacturing aligned with the Kingdom’s pharmaceutical and industrial localisation strategy, potentially strengthening access to domestic procurement and shortening regional supply chains.

Pharco is also evaluating six African markets as it considers establishing one manufacturing base in East Africa and another in West Africa. Final locations have not been selected, but local production could place the company closer to regional demand, procurement systems and distribution networks.

The overseas expansion is being accompanied by further investment in Egypt. Pharco recently completed about EGP650 million in factory upgrades, including new ophthalmic production capacity, and plans to invest roughly EGP1 billion more through the end of 2027.

Taken together, the investments point to a broader shift in Pharco’s operating model: retaining Egypt as its principal production and development base while adding local manufacturing in markets where regulation, procurement and industrial policy increasingly favour domestic capacity.
